Communication skills are a vital and necessary to have in any … WitrynaCommunication is the basis for any strong relationship, and it is especially important with respect to family engagement in early childhood education programs. Communicating with families is about listening, sharing information, and working toward a common understanding.

WitrynaThe importance of nonverbal communication skills in early education. Paying attention to your children’s body language in your early education setting is crucial, as tuning into their body language and nonverbal signals helps you to attend to their needs. Young children learn to use nonverbal signals long before they speak their first words. Witryna21 mar 2016 · 10 top tips on how practitioners can enhance practice to support children’s communication.
